Acting on behalf of the Open University, Carter Jonas were instructed to dispose of the university's freehold interest in a property.

The property comprised of an original manor house with two extensions and two outbuildings within a site of approximately 15 acres. The property extended to approximately 38,750 sqft of built space, sitting within landscaped gardens and woodlands and was located in the highly sought after area of Boars Hill.

The property itself presented a number of challenges for the team. Due to its size, location, and current use as commercial unit there were a number of potential end uses, including as a residential property. As a result, the Carter Jonas Commercial and Residential Agency Teams worked together in order to secure a purchaser.

With an extensive marketing campaign targeting all manner of occupiers, the interest Carter Jonas received was significant and very successfully managed.

The marketing campaign ran for approximately 6 weeks in total and resulted in an informal tender process, with two rounds of bidding and the end purchaser being an educational establishment by the name of The Peking University.

Carter Jonas’s main role was to advise on freehold disposal options and secure a purchaser with the ability to proceed and derive the best price for the Open University.
